U.S. SEC fines Deutsche Bank $16 mln to settle foreign corruption charges
Deutsche Bank has agreed to pay more than $16 million to settle charges that it violated U.S. corruption laws by hiring relatives of foreign government officials in order to win or retain business, the U.S. markets regulator said on Thursday.
